c語(yǔ)言終止程序語(yǔ)句 C語(yǔ)言用什么語(yǔ)句終止整個(gè)程序?
C語(yǔ)言用什么語(yǔ)句終止整個(gè)程序?C語(yǔ)言可以用exit()語(yǔ)句終止整個(gè)程序。在C語(yǔ)言中,exit()通常用在子程序中來(lái)終止程序。使用后,程序自動(dòng)結(jié)束并跳回操作系統(tǒng)。Exit(0)表示程序正常退出;Exit
C語(yǔ)言用什么語(yǔ)句終止整個(gè)程序?
C語(yǔ)言可以用exit()語(yǔ)句終止整個(gè)程序。在C語(yǔ)言中,exit()通常用在子程序中來(lái)終止程序。使用后,程序自動(dòng)結(jié)束并跳回操作系統(tǒng)。Exit(0)表示程序正常退出;Exit(1)和Exit(-1)表示程序異常退出。在整個(gè)程序中,只要調(diào)用exit,就可以結(jié)束程序。exit()函數(shù)的頭文件是stdlib。H、 需要進(jìn)口和使用。
c語(yǔ)言怎么退出程序?
區(qū)分應(yīng)用環(huán)境和功能,有以下幾種:
1強(qiáng)制退出整個(gè)程序。
您可以調(diào)用exit()函數(shù)。
調(diào)用此函數(shù)需要引用頭文件stdlib。H.
此函數(shù)需要一個(gè)int參數(shù)將執(zhí)行結(jié)果返回給調(diào)用進(jìn)程。
例如,exit(0)相當(dāng)于在主函數(shù)中返回0,exit(-1)相當(dāng)于在主函數(shù)中返回-1。
2強(qiáng)制退出回路。
在循環(huán)中,可以調(diào)用break語(yǔ)句來(lái)強(qiáng)制跳出循環(huán)。
3強(qiáng)制退出功能。
在任何函數(shù)中,都可以調(diào)用return語(yǔ)句來(lái)實(shí)現(xiàn)強(qiáng)制退出函數(shù)。如果是在main函數(shù)中,還可以使用return強(qiáng)制退出整個(gè)程序。